Police Confirm 12 Dead In Rivers Illegal Refinery Explosion

News Rangers3 years ago3 years ago03 mins

LAGOS MARCH 4TH (NEWSRANGERS)-An explosion and fire near an illegal oil refinery site in Nigeria’s Niger Delta region killed at least 12 people Friday, police said, although local residents reported a much higher death toll. The explosion in Emuoha council area of the southern Rivers state occurred along a pipeline targeted by illegal refinery operators…

Mourners Absent At 50 Victims Of Illegal Refinery Explosion Burial In Mass Graves

News Rangers4 years ago4 years ago07 mins

LAGOS APRIL 29TH (NEWSRANGERS)-Mourners were nowhere to be seen as gravediggers in Nigeria’s southeast town of Ohaji-Egbema used shovels to place the unidentifiable charred remains of dozens who died in an explosion at an illegal oil refinery into three mass graves. The bodies had started to decompose after not being claimed by family members at…

Over Hundred People Feared Dead As Illegal Refinery Explodes In Imo Forest

News Rangers4 years ago03 mins

LAGOS APRIL 23RD (NEWSRANGERS)-No fewer than 100 people died on Friday night after an illegal refinery exploded at Abaezi forest in the Ohaji-Egbema Local Government Area of Imo State. Six vehicles were also razed during the incident which had thrown the community into panic. PUNCH Metro reports that at the scene of the incident on…
